In today’s media landscape, there are more places than ever before to view sporting events and consume sports content. Not only are sporting events televised on traditional media, like broadcast and cable, but on streaming services as well. Realizing this, TVB has fielded a brand-new 5,000-respondent sports survey, conducted by the well-regarded research company, Dynata, with the main objective to identify the top media and platforms that people use to watch/listen to sporting events and sports content.

Key findings from this study show that linear TV, and specifically, local broadcast TV, is still the primary and preferred way that viewers watch sporting events.

Among the results:
  • Linear TV overwhelmingly tops streaming for viewing every major sport.
  • 86% of respondents think it’s important for their local sports teams to be on local broadcast TV.
    That percentage is even higher for key demos: 92% of frequent sports viewers, 91% of men 25-54, 89% of upper income ($100K+) households, 90% of Black/African Americans and 88% of Hispanics.
  • 82% of respondents watch sports on local broadcast TV stations at least once a week.
    This number rises for key demos: 92% of frequent sports viewers, 89% of men 25-54, 86% of upper income ($100K+) households, and 83% of Black/African Americans.
  • 79% of respondents that did an online search said that TV ads on sporting events motivated their search selections.
    That percentage is even higher for key demos: 80% of frequent sports viewers, 87% of men 25-54, 81% of upper income ($100K+) households, 85% of Black/African Americans and Hispanics.
  • More respondents watched Monday Night Football on ABC than on ESPN properties.
  • TV is the primary device used to watch sports programming.
  • 88% of those that watched the Super Bowl viewed it on a TV set.
  • Linear/Local Broadcast TV is even more important to key segments e.g., frequent sports viewers, men 25-54, upper income households, and ethnic groups.
